Lectionary Meaning

Theological Focus

Christmas celebrates the staggering mystery of the Incarnation, where the eternal Word enters time and space. It is the feast of God’s radical solidarity with humanity, signaling that no part of our earthly experience is beyond the reach of divine love and the transformative power of the light.

Scriptural Connection

The prologue of John 1 moves us beyond the manger to the cosmic significance of Christ’s birth. By declaring that the Light shines in the darkness, the text offers a profound modern application: God’s presence is not a distant ideal but a tangible reality that "tabernacles" among us in our vulnerability.

Sermon Ideas

Consider a sermon on "The Word Made Flesh" as an invitation to see the sacred in the material world. How does the reality of the Incarnation change how we treat our bodies, our neighbors, and the earth itself? This is a day to proclaim that the darkness has not overcome us.
